在Google Apps Script中使用HTML来控制电子邮件正文的间距,可以通过插入HTML标签来实现。以下是一些基础概念和相关优势,以及如何在脚本中使用HTML来控制间距的示例。
<p>
标签来创建段落,并通过CSS样式来控制间距。<ul>
或<ol>
来创建有序或无序列表,增加可读性。<table>
来组织信息,使其更加清晰。以下是一个简单的Google Apps Script示例,展示了如何在电子邮件正文中使用HTML来控制间距:
function sendEmailWithHtml() {
var recipient = 'example@example.com';
var subject = 'Test Email with HTML Spacing';
var htmlBody = '<html><body>'
+ '<p style="margin-bottom: 20px;">This is the first paragraph.</p>'
+ '<p style="margin-top: 20px; margin-bottom: 20px;">This is the second paragraph with additional spacing above and below.</p>'
+ '<ul style="margin-top: 20px;">'
+ '<li>List item 1</li>'
+ '<li>List item 2</li>'
+ '</ul>'
+ '<table style="margin-top: 20px; border-collapse: collapse;">'
+ '<tr><th>Header 1</th><th>Header 2</th></tr>'
+ '<tr><td>Data 1</td><td>Data 2</td></tr>'
+ '</table>'
+ '</body></html>';
var email = {
to: recipient,
subject: subject,
htmlBody: htmlBody
};
GmailApp.sendEmail(email.to, email.subject, '', {htmlBody: email.htmlBody});
}
如果在实际应用中遇到问题,比如HTML标签不被正确解析或者样式没有按预期显示,可以尝试以下步骤来解决问题:
通过以上方法,通常可以解决大多数与HTML格式化相关的问题。
领取专属 10元无门槛券
手把手带您无忧上云